The specifications for this extension are out for Public Review.  The
objective of Public Review is to determine if the current draft is
acceptable as a Consortium standard.  Public Review can result in
changes to the draft standard.  Public Review of the Input Extension
is scheduled to end April 16, 1990.  The X community is encouraged to
review the draft and submit comments by electronic mail to

Commentors should take the review process seriously, and should:
	1. Identify objectionable wording in the document.
	2. Suggest specific alternative wording.
and most importantly:
	3. Provide a rationale for the suggested change.

Commentors should also carefully distinguish between:
	1. Problems that they regard as intolerable and that must be corrected
	   before the document becomes a standard.
	2. Aspects that they don't like but could live with for a few years
	   until a future revision of the standard.
	3. Additional functionality that they can live without in an initial
	   standard but would like to see in a future revision.

A Consortium committee will review the comments and respond to commentors.
